Dreaming about an ex is one of the most commonly searched dream topics anywhere in the world, and both Korean folk interpretation and general dream psychology land in roughly the same place on it: this dream is usually read as being about closure, not about the actual person or any real wish to get back together.
A calm, friendly interaction with an ex in the dream is read as closure genuinely achieved — whatever needed to settle about that relationship has settled, even if you haven't consciously thought about it in a while. An ex returning distressed, or trying to reconcile within the dream, is read as unresolved feelings still lingering somewhere under the surface.
Fighting or arguing with an ex is read as unprocessed resentment rather than current romantic interest — the dream logic here isn't "you miss them," it's "something about how things ended still bothers you." Seeing an ex who appears happy and has clearly moved on is read gently, often as your own subconscious giving you permission to do the same.
Interpreters on both the folklore and psychological side agree this dream says considerably more about your own emotional processing than about the ex-partner themselves, which is worth remembering before reading too much into who specifically showed up.
